Essential Responsibilities:

  • Provide standards-based English language development instruction to English Learner (EL) students.
  • Develop and implement instructional plans aligned with Kansas English Language Proficiency (ELP) Standards.
  • Collaborate with classroom teachers to support language development across all content areas.
  • Use research-based instructional strategies to promote listening, speaking, reading, and writing skills.
  • Differentiate instruction to meet the individual language proficiency levels and academic needs of students.
  • Monitor student progress using classroom assessments and state-required English language proficiency assessments.
  • Assist with EL identification, placement, progress monitoring, and documentation in accordance with federal, state, and district requirements.
  • Maintain accurate records and ensure compliance with EL program guidelines.
  • Communicate effectively with students, families, and staff regarding student progress and available support services.
  • Participate in Student Improvement Teams, MTSS processes, and other collaborative planning meetings as appropriate.
  • Incorporate technology and instructional resources to enhance language acquisition and student engagement.
  • Support the district’s commitment to equity, inclusion, and culturally responsive teaching practices.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Building Principal or Superintendent.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ree from an accredited college or university.
  • Valid Kansas teaching license with an ESOL endorsement or eligibility to obtain appropriate Kansas licensure.
  • Knowledge of second language acquisition, language development, and effective instructional practices for multilingual learners.
  • Strong communication, collaboration, and organizational skills.
  • Ability to build positive relationships with students, families, colleagues, and community partners.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ience teaching English Learners in an elementary or secondary setting.
  • Bilingual proficiency (Spanish/English) preferred but not required.
  • Experience administering and interpreting English language proficiency assessments.
  • Experience collaborating with classroom teachers through co-teaching or consultation models.
